Step 1: Inspection and Assessment
We’ll send a trained technician to your property to assess the damage and identify the source of the issue. This step is crucial in determining the best course of action for your wall water damage repair.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using specialized equipment, we’ll extract as much water as possible from your walls to prevent further damage and promote drying.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use industrial-grade fans and dehumidifiers to dry your walls and prevent mold growth. This step is critical in ensuring your walls are completely dry and ready for repairs.
Step 4: Repair and Restoration
Once your walls are dry, we’ll repair any damaged areas, including drywall, paint, and trim. Our team uses high-quality materials and techniques to ensure a seamless finish.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Clean-up
Our technician will conduct a final inspection to ensure your walls are completely dry and damage-free. We’ll also clean up any equipment and materials left on-site.

Warning Signs You Need Wall Water Damage Repair
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Don’t wait to address these common issues: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
When you notice persistent musty smells, it’s a sign that moisture is trapped in your walls. This can lead to mold growth and structural issues if left unchecked.
Warped or Buckled Drywall
Notice any signs of water damage, such as warped or buckled drywall? This is a clear indication that water has seeped into your walls and needs to be addressed ASAP.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ling
Are you noticing water stains on your ceiling? This is a sign that water is leaking through your roof or walls and needs to be addressed quickly.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
When paint or wallpaper starts to peel or bubble, it’s a sign that moisture has compromised the surface. This can lead to costly repairs and even health risks.
Visible Signs of Mold or Mildew
Is there visible mold or mildew growing on your walls or ceiling? This is a clear indication that moisture is trapped, and you need to act fast to prevent further damage and health risks.
Water-Saturated Insulation
When you notice your insulation is water-saturated, it’s a sign that moisture has compromised the integrity of your walls. This can lead to costly repairs and even health risks.

Wall Water Damage Repair Cost in Everett, WA
The cost of wall water damage repair can vary widely depending on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Everett, WA. Our prices are estimates only and may vary based on your specific situation. Contact us today to schedule a free inspection and get a more accurate quote for your wall water damage repair needs.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ment used. |
| Repair and restoration of drywall and paint |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, number of layers of drywall, and complexity of repairs. |
| Removal of damaged insulation |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area and type of insulation used. |
